Output 94363155ccc854c4f70da99a943ce615fa7bda3a13a60e216e4b78bd7f2c69bf:0

value
27653984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6376b45a38aef9d37fe5066bcac18cf9dc1fa5ee OP_EQUAL
address
MGy5L9vtm1F7z4xgbBfUuFzf9yURihzxh9
transaction
94363155ccc854c4f70da99a943ce615fa7bda3a13a60e216e4b78bd7f2c69bf
spent
true